Mike is a unique comedian who hails from Pontiac, MI. Despite being a dropout from an Ivy League, he is a proud graduate of a community college. His humor is an insightful take on current events, family, and relationships. Growing up in a family with 17 siblings and being a father himself, Mike's comedy is a blend of sharp wit and a smooth delivery. He has performed at some of the most prestigious comedy venues and has had the opportunity to work with Kevin Hart, Tom Papa, Hannibal Burress, Natasha Leggero, Jim Norton, and Rickey Smiley, among others.


Mike is a versatile artist who has been featured on Fox Television and Hulu's comedy showcase "Laughs," and on the Detroit episode of "Kevin Hart Presents: Hart Of The City 2" on Comedy Central. He has also moderated and hosted at national conferences, played Santa in a national OnStar commercial, and portrayed a casino bartender in a regional commercial. Additionally, he delivered a TEDTalk in October 2022 and can now be heard on SiriusXM on Kevin Hart's LOL Radio!


Mike's first full-length comedy CD, "The Charm Offensive," recorded at 20 Front Street, is available on all digital platforms.

Camila Ballario is an Argentine-born comedian from Michigan. She was voted ‘Best Comedian in Michigan’ by Current Magazine, winner of ‘Best of Fest’ at both The Big Pine Comedy Fest and Laugh After Dark Comedy Fest, and is a TedX Detroit speaker. Camila has been entertaining crowds far and wide with her fresh brand of stand-up, where she often joins her ideas with songs, and has performed with notable comedians such as Nikki Glaser, Rory Scovel, Fahim Anwar, Mike Cannon, and Ryan Sickler. Camila released her first comedy special REAL LOVE in 2024!

Darryl Earl is veteran of comedy for over 25 years hailing from Detroit, Michigan.


His TV appearances include, BET Comic View, Robert Townsend’s Partners in Crime, Next Generation. His performances include appearances at the Comedy Cellar (New York), All Jokes Aside (Chicago/Detroit), Yuk-Yuks Comedy Club (Toronto, Ont.), Mark Ridley’s Comedy Castle (Royal Oak, Mi). He taped his first half hour special for television at Chicago’s Harold Washington Cultural Arts Center. Headliner at Mark Ridley’s Comedy Castle.


Darryl Earl brings a fresh perspective to his performances that highlight the observations of being a father of four children, a husband, work life, etc... As he often says, I am a laugh therapist.


His start in comedy came at the urging of friends and family, so in December of 1992 he entered into a local comedy open mic competition. The audience roared with applause, this in turn fueled his passion to pursue comedy seriously.

Robyn Gilleran is a comedian based in Detroit and is the better (looking) half of Hard G Comedy with her husband Jason. This former fat kid and current actor/model is the mother of teenage boys and has a lot to say about growing up, motherhood and life in general. Robyn has performed on stages across the US including Zanies Chicago, Mark Ridley’s Comedy Castle, One Night Stan's Comedy Club, The Detroit House of Comedy, Traverse City Comedy Club and Funny Farm, as well as Gildas Laughfest, The Traverse City Comedy Fest and the Detroit Women in Comedy Festival. She's sure to catch you off guard and teach you to never judge a book by her cover.

Hailing from Metro Detroit, Justin Divozzo is a blue collar factory worker who finds himself blowing off steam on stages all across the Midwest, delivering his blunt observational humor of the world around him as he tackles subjects like dating, work, and being a father. Justin has performed at the laugh factory, the funny bone and mark Ridley’s comedy castle. Be sure to catch him at a club near you, he simply does not disappoint.
